Output fddb51bfb023cb3eb4f3af5b2a97b605ec1e7e75d4208045baa5940ec2194fea:21

value
2189
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 c7a3d2565961f1d757c2e3dc3f87893e64ec9621332fa2e7be50260c981fd6dc
address
bc1pc73ay4jev8caw47zu0wrlpuf8ejwe93pxvh69ea72qnqexql6mwqfn6xv6
transaction
fddb51bfb023cb3eb4f3af5b2a97b605ec1e7e75d4208045baa5940ec2194fea
spent
true